Lesson 23 One man’s meat is another man’s poison 各有所爱

    People become quite illogical when they try to decide what can be eaten and what cannot be eaten. If you lived in the Mediterranean, for instance, you would consider octopus a great delicacy.You would not be able to understand why some people find it repulsive. On the other hand, your stomach would turn at the idea of frying potatoes in animal fat----the normally accepted practice in many northern countries. The sad truth is that most of us have been brought up to eat certain foods and we stick to them all our lives.

     No creature has received more praise and abuse than the common garden snail. Cooked in wine, snails are a great luxury in various parts of the world. There are countless people who, ever since their early years, have learned to associate snails with food. My friend, Robert, lives in a country where snails are despised. As his flat is in a large town, he has no garden of his own. For years he has been asking me to collect snails from my garden and take them to him. The idea never appealed to me very much, but one day, after a heavy shower, I happened to be walking in my garden when I noticed a huge number of snails taking a stroll on some of my prize plants. Acting on a sudden impulse, I collected several dozen, put them in a paper bag, and took them to Robert. Robert was delighted to see me and equally pleased with my little gift. I left the bag in the hall and Robert and I went into the living room where we talked for a couple of hours. I had forgotten all about the snails when Robert suddenly said that I must stay to dinner. Snails would, of course, be the main dish. I did not fancy the idea and I reluctantly followed Robert out of the room. To our dismay, we saw that there were snails everywhere: they had escaped from the paper bag and had taken complete possession of the hall! I have never been able to look at a snail since then.

Language points

1, On the other hand, your stomach would turn at the idea of frying potatoes in animal fat
 on the other hand 转折连接词,表示而另一方面
      at the idea of: at 介词搭配作状语,表示当......就......;一......就......
      at the idea of 一想到
      at the sight of 一看到
      at the mention of 一提到
      at the news of 一听到......消息
      at the touth of 一触摸到......东西
      at the sound of 一听到......声音
     at the thought of 一想到
Eg.: I was glad at the thought of getting something te eat.
        I always love at the mention of ghost story.
 
2, the normally accepted practice in many northern countries
 practice 表示习俗,做法
      habit表示个人习惯
      custom社会的风俗或习俗
Eg.: Early to bed and early to rise is good habit.
It is now quite common practice for married women not to take their husband’s second name.
the custum of giving present at Christmas
 
3, The sad truth is that most of us have been brought up to eat certain foods
 that引导表语从句,说明truth的内容
      bring up抚养
    Joe is born in England, but brought up in France.
    She was brought up to beliee that money is the most (great) important thing in life.
 
4, we stick to them all our lives.
 stick to = keep to; not give up
Eg.: We stick to them all our lives.
I made my decision and I am going to stick to it.
    stick to the idea
    stick to the plan
      insist on doing sth. 坚持做某事
      persist in doing sth. 坚持做某事
 
5, No creature has received more praise and abuse than the common garden snail.
比较级表达最高级的概念
     Nobody is more beautiflu than you.
     He is more intelligent than anyone else in my class.
     The common garden snail often receive more praise and abuse than other creatures.
 
6,  There are countless people who, ever since their early years, have learned to associate snails with food.
 countless: 无数的,数不尽的 (=numerous)
      who引导定语从句
      associate sth. with sth. 把某物与某物相联系

7, Acting on a sudden impulse, I collected several dozen, put them in a paper bag, and took them to Robert.
on a sudden impulse 一时的,冲动的
    Acting on a sudden impulse, he went shopping to buy several dresses.
    Robert was delighted to see me and equally pleased with my little gift. ==Robert was not only delighted to see me, but also pleased with my little gift.
 
8, I happened to be walking in my garden when I noticed a huge number of snails taking a stroll on some of my prize plants.
happened to do 恰巧,碰巧
     I happened to be out when he called.
     We both happened to be travelling on the same plane.
     happen / chance
     It happened that I was out when he called.
     It chanced that I was out when he called.
 
9,I had forgotten all about the snails when Robert suddenly said that I must stay to dinner.
when,表示正在这时突然,通常使用过去进行时,过去完成时等搭配;位于句中
     He was having a bath when the telephine suddenly rang.
     We had not ... like this when ... came in.
     We were about to start when it rained.
Key structures
 
定语从句(三)
   关系副词与关系代词的用法同理。只是关系副词代替的是原句中的状语。在被代替之前,这个状语中一定要含有一个与另一句相同的成分。
例如:This is the house。I was born and brought up in the house.在这两个句子中,in the house是句子里的地点状语,定语从句修饰的就是the house。把后面这一句变成定语从句。在将要被变成定语从句的句子中,in the house是地点状语,所以用where来代替它。然后再把where放到本句的最前面,其它的词和语序一律不变。这时,就成了"where was born and brought up"。再把这个定语从句整个放在被修饰的词后面,就成了"This is the house where I was barn and brought up.”,定语从句就完成了,主句是陈述句,所以句末用句号。Where代替的是原句中的状语,原句变成了从句,它就作从句的状语。
